Use of technology in the classroom |
The American College of Sofia is a certified Innovative School (as per the Bulgarian Ministry of Education and Science) and utilizes Google Classroom, a personal Chromebook for every student and a variety of other educational online-based resources. The Student Computer Innovation and Fabrication Institute (SCIFI) located on Campus is a corner stone of the technological opportunities at the College. |

Waiting list |
The college admits 180 applicants who have completed the 7th grade and have been ranked based on their results on the Admissions Exam. After publishing the results, the first 110 boys and 110 girls are invited to enroll. The remaining applicants form the Reserves’ List. They can be invited if there are vacancies after the deadline for enrollment has expired. When enrolling applicants from the Reserves’ List, only their score at the exam is considered, not their gender. |
Entry evaluation for students |
The American College of Sofia admits applicants in the 7th grade in the year they are applying and earn a minimum Grade Point Average (GPA) of 5.00 (Very Good on the Bulgarian grading system). Applicants are ranked based on their results on the Admissions Exam. |
Brief description of entry evaluation required |
The ACS Admissions Exam consists of a short essay and a short answer/multiple choice test section. The test section is responsible for 4/5 of the total exam grade, while the essay stands for 1/5 of it. The exam is conducted entirely in Bulgarian and is geared to the expected academic development of seventh-graders, therefore there is no need of special preparation. ACS does not organize preparatory courses, nor have we ever authorized any organization or individual to engage in such activity. |

Qualities and characteristics best defining the school |
The American College of Sofia integrates the values and best practices of American pedagogy with the rich educational traditions of Bulgaria and Europe. ACS seeks to develop critical thinking, lifelong intellectual curiosity, leadership, and collaboration among multi-talented students of various social, cultural, economic, and geographic backgrounds. |
